Abstract

Partial algebras arise frequently in applications, especially in quantum theory where observables are represented by unbounded linear maps that are often not conformable for multiplication. In this paper, we introduce a certain class of partial algebras and prove, among other results, that every partial algebra belonging to the class may be identified with a partial subalgebra of some algebra. This furnishes a means of studying the members of the class by exploiting known results about algebras.
